What is the German B1 telc Certificate?
The German B1 telc (The European Language Certificates) accreditation is a standardized language exam created to evaluate the intermediate efficiency of non-native German speakers. The B1 level, based on the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R), represents a phase of development where students can communicate successfully in daily situations. They can understand and utilize German for routine conversations, express personal viewpoints, and browse typical social and expert scenarios with self-confidence.

What Does the German B1 telc Exam Cover?
The B1 telc exam is composed of two main parts: the written exam and the oral exam.
Written Exam: This part normally lasts about 2.5 hours and assesses numerous skills:
Reading Comprehension: Test-takers must demonstrate their ability to comprehend various kinds of written texts, such as informational articles, letters, [Redirect Only] and guidelines. The questions evaluate understanding of crucial concepts and information.
Listening Comprehension: Participants listen to conversations, [Redirect-302] statements, or other audio materials and respond to related concerns. The focus is on comprehending both the general significance and particular information.
Written Expression: Whether it's an email, letter, or brief essay, writing tasks gauge the prospect's capability to communicate efficiently and coherently in written German.
Oral Exam: Typically conducted in little groups, the speaking portion tests participants on their capability to engage in spontaneous discussion, present opinions, and react to real-life situations. For circumstances, prospects might be asked to discuss their hobbies, explain a previous experience, or role-play a scenario like reserving a hotel room.
